7 Months and Feeling Like a Success

Hi Everyone,

I wanted to provide an update on my progress. I've been 100% happy with my sleeve. I converted from the band back in October 2010. I was banded in Jan 2010 at 200 lbs and only lost 15 lbs from that time untill October when I revised. I hated the band!

Weightloss with the sleeve has been effortless. Yes, I struggled with dumping and other weird side effects. I even had to have my gallbadder removed 6 weeks ago and now have diarhea, but you know what? I'd do it all again in a heart beat.

I went to Mexico and saw Dr. Rodriguez through BeLightWeight (or however they spell it).

The first few months I really focused on Protein first, etc, etc. but the past few months, I really just eat (AND DRINK) whatever I want. My weight loss has slowed down the last 2 months, but I still lose. I also haven't exercised much at all either. Just eating small portions. VERY small portions.

I'm now down to 128 and am fine with that. I'll maybe lose 10 more, as I'm only 5'3", but I'm in the normal range now, wearing sizes 1 - 4 and feeling generally pretty great.

I did lose some hair and it seems to hav stopped now, but again. Totally worth it.

I"m inlcuding some pictures of a yearly bus trip that I take with friends each year at the end of April. The first one is from last year, and the second one is a side view of me at this year's trip. I still couldn't beleive that was me when I saw the picture.

I'd be happy to answer any questions. YOU CAN DO THIS!

The "dumping" always seemed to come when I would have something sugary. Anything from a high carb Protein shake to oranje juice to ice cream. That seems to have totally settled down.

Now my stomach issues are a result of having my gall bladder removed. I'm exactly 6 weeks from that surgery and have trouble with anything fatty, but it isn't all the time. For instance, I can eat a few nachos one day, but then the next day, if I eat them they might go right through me. The doctor said that that usually resolves for most people after a while, as the body adjusts. But he also said that for some, they always have the issue.

It was a tough decision - especially since I revised only 9 months after having my band installed. But once I got it in, and wasn't losing weight (and having such difficulty with fills and restriciton), I started researching other options. When I found the success that everyone had with the sleeve, I was blown away.

I went to MX for both surgeries, but with different doctors. I thought I was crazy paying so much money for surgery in one year, but guess what? I'm SO happy I did it. If I hadn't, I'd still be exactly like I was in my before picture .
